Sure, we note that the heating function is not available in every HVAC system, and first of all, they are designed to cool the air in summer. Heating capability is determined by the presence of a four-way valve in the outdoor unit. Without it, the refrigerant can only move in one direction, which means that the indoor unit will only produce cold air. To understand the indispensability of this valve, you need to figure out how the air conditioner heats up. The main task of a split system in winter is to increase the air temperature in the room. With light frosts, such a scheme of work is quite effective, but in severe frost, many conditioner systems can deteriorate after a few minutes of operation or they will slowly fail. Therefore, when asked whether an air conditioner can warm winter air in a 20-degree frost, the answer of specialists is unequivocal - no. But in the off-season, this option is quite acceptable if the apartment has become cold enough. If your RUUD air conditioner refuses to blow hot air, there are not many parts which can lead to this scenario. The first one is a thermostat. Electronic thermostats are easy to understand. They function similarly to a small computer, using sensors to determine whether or not your home is at the right temperature. They also provide features and benefits like programmable settings and wifi capabilities allowing you to keep your home at a different temperature during the day or at night whether you are at home or away. Thermostats automatically read changes in temperature. When you want a fixed temperature, the thermostat will control the HVAC system in an attempt to keep the same temperature throughout the day until you change the setting. Obviously, if the thermostat of your RUUD air conditioner is defective, the whole unit is not able to work properly. Check the switches on the thermostat. Ensure the thermostat is turned to the “on” position. Remove old batteries from programmable thermostats, if applicable. Replace the old batteries with fresh ones to ensure the thermostat has power. Position yourself by the thermostat and have an assistant stand next to the furnace. Change the thermostat setting to heat. Use a set of walkie-talkies to communicate between the furnace and the thermostat if necessary. A furnace responds immediately to a thermostat, while an A/C unit may have a delayed response. Midea A/C is leaking – HVAC Diagnostics in Ramona

Water from the air conditioner can drip from both indoor and outdoor units. When the air conditioner operates in cooling mode, condensation forms on the internal heat exchanger, flows into the drainage bath, and goes through the drainage pipe to the street or the sewer. If the drain channel is clogged, the drainage basin fills up, and water leaks onto the walls.
